Local Celtic Speed Mini racers to star at BTCC this weekend.

The Celtic Speed Scottish Mini Cooper Cup will return to support the British Touring Car Championship this weekend.

Heading into the event Joe Tanner is leading the championship. Joe said, “I’m really looking forward to it, there should be a good crowd and hopefully the weather will be good. The Minis always put on a good show, last year they were probably the best race of the day. I have to play it cautiously because I’m leading the championship. Some people will just be competing in that round and really going for it but I need to think about the big picture.”

Fiona Wallace (pictured here with Joe Tanner)  will return to the Minis for the event, courtesy of energy drink Nae Danger. Fiona previously competed in the championship for three years and was Ladies Champion in 2011. She said, “I’m really excited to get back out in the Minis and it’s all thanks to Nae Danger.”

Fiona is looking forward to racing in front of the large crowds at the BTCC round. She said, “The atmosphere is amazing, all the Mini drivers want to race in that round of the championship. The support from the crowd is incredible.”
